  7. Outdoordog

    is low range neccesary?

    I was playing around with the jeep yesterday, it did fine in 2 wheel mode nearly most of the trail. Needed 4hi for some rocks and slippery surfaces. ONLY on the offshoots, did I need 4lo. I could travel to many places without even 4hi. I think 4lo is for extreme terrain, and not necessary...

    2wd rig

    I've been to a lot of places in rwd. But I think my tires help greatly, also pick good lines. I have the bfg km3 in 285 70 17. I have 4x4, front and rear lockers, but only use 4x4 for deep soft sand, deep mud, and steep hills.
